Resultados da pesquisa a pedido "f#"
No FsCheck, como gerar um registro de teste com campos não negativo
Em F #, tenho um registro com alguns campos: type myRecord = { a:float; b:float; c:float }Estou usando o FsCheck para testar algumas propriedades que usam esse registro. Para um exemplo (artificial), let verify_this_property (r:myRecord) = ...
Uso de parênteses em F #
Estou com problemas para entender o uso de parênteses em F #. Para ilustrar com um exemplo simples, os dois aplicativos de console a seguir se comportam de maneira muito diferente. O primeiro não espera que eu digite nada: open System let Main ...
Acessando uma lista F # de dentro do código C #
Eu escrevi um módulo F # que tem uma lista dentro: module MyModule type X = { valuex : float32 } let l = [ for i in 1 .. 10 -> {valuex = 3.3f}]gora, a partir de uma classe C #, estou tentando acessar a lista definida anteriormente, mas não sei ...
Existe uma implementação de código aberto (não GPL) de uma versão funcional do .NET StringBuilde
Estou procurando uma implementação funcional (não imperativa) do StringBuilder ou equivalente. Vi algumas implementações de matrizes funcionais, mas elas não oferecem suporte à inserção nativamente. Bônus para GPL de código aberto, não (L? A?), ...
Como analisar comentários com o FParsec
Estou tentando analisar comentários no estilo lisp de uma linguagem de expressão s com o FParsec. Eu recebi ajuda para analisar comentários de linha única neste tópico anterior -Como converter um analisador FParsec para analisar o espaço em ...
Encontre o máximo, o mínimo e a média em F #
Quero encontrar o máximo, o mínimo e a média em uma matriz sem o .NET em F #. Eu usei esse código, mas ele não está funcionando: let mutable max = 0 let arrX = [|9; 11; 3; 4; 5; 6; 7; 8|] for i in 0 .. arrX.Length - 2 do if (arrX.[i]) < ...
groupby várias colunas em uma consulta F # 3
Basta experimentar o F # 3.0 e bater um pouco na parede quando se trata de agrupar por várias colunas. O óbvio a tentar era query { for d in context.table do groupBy (d.col1,d.col2) into g select (g.Key) } Mas eu recebo um "Apenas construtores ...
uporte @ macro em F #
Depois de ler o Lisp prático comum, finalmente entendi qual era o problema das macros e eu estava procurando uma linguagem para a plataforma .NET que suporte isso. Existem alguns dialetos lisp para .NET, mas pelo que pude reunir, todos são muito ...
como implementar o operador de canal avançado do F # em R? [duplicado
Esta pergunta já tem uma resposta aqui: É possível obter o operador de aplicação de função "|>" do F # em R? [duplicado [/questions/14099218/is-it-possible-to-get-fs-function-application-operator-in-r] 2 respostas Como você pode implementar o ...
Operador F # “?”
Acabei de ler as informações emesta págin [http://blogs.msdn.com/dsyme/archive/2009/05/20/detailed-release-notes-for-the-f-may-2009-ctp-update-and-visual-studio-2010-beta1-releases.aspx] , e enquanto um novo? Como o operador é mencionado, não ...